How much do homes sell for in Mason, NH?
The average home price is currently $524,389.
What’s the average rental cost in Mason, NH?
The average rental price in Mason is $1,800.
What is the most expensive home in Mason?
The most expensive home sold in Mason had a price of $2,460,272.
What is currently the cheapest priced home in Mason, NH?
The cheapest home for sale in Mason is priced at $73,617.

Living in Mason, NH

Mason, NH, is a quaint, rural town known for its tranquil lifestyle and scenic landscapes. Surrounded by nature, it offers a perfect retreat from city life with a close-knit community vibe. Families enjoy outdoor activities, local events, and easy access to nearby amenities.

Home Value Estimator For Mason, NH

There are currently 642 real estate properties in Mason, NH, with a median automated valuation model (AVM) price of $501,795.00. What is an AVM? It is a smart computer program that analyzes and predicts the approximate value of a home, property or land in Mason, NH, based on current market trends, comparable real estate sales nearby, historical data and, of course, property features, among other variables. These automated home estimates are often very helpful, providing buyers and sellers with a better idea of a home’s value ahead of the negotiation process. Rent Prices In Mason, NH

With the expiration of certain local, state and federal housing-related restrictions and mandated programs, the rental market in Mason, NH, is on a rollercoaster ride. The average rent price in Mason, NH, is $1,800.00. Indeed, when looking to rent in Mason, NH, you can expect to pay as little as $1,000.00 or as much as $3,900.00, with the average rent median estimated to be $1,780.00.
